#3b2631 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3b2631 is composed of 23.1% red, 14.9% green and 19.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 35.6% magenta, 16.9% yellow and 76.9% black. It has a hue angle of 328.6 degrees, a saturation of 21.6% and a lightness of 19%. #3b2631 color hex could be obtained by blending #764c62 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

Shades and Tints of #3b2631
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0709 is the darkest color, while #fffefe is the lightest one.
